Output 87420b530eefebe63607fdcd4a22dee7f35342324642874d4612096b3fd651f7:28

value
26156000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1b783bf116f81c2c2e6392250ed0e9a7da91c4 OP_EQUAL
address
M96TvYqb7kARjerwh6A957w1zY3rnBnWEC
transaction
87420b530eefebe63607fdcd4a22dee7f35342324642874d4612096b3fd651f7
spent
true